Key &amp; Sensor Mechanics: Performance &amp; Precision \u2328\ufe0f\ud83d\uddb1\ufe0f\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Keyboard Key Technologies<\/strong>:\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Mechanical Switches<\/strong>: Tactile feedback (Cherry MX, Gateron), 50M+ keystroke lifespan, customizable actuation force (45-60g). Ideal for programmers, writers, and anyone who values typing feel over silence.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Scissor-Switch<\/strong>: Low profile, quiet operation, 1.5-2mm key travel (Logitech K585 Slim). Perfect for compact designs and shared workspaces (e.g., co-living spaces, family homes).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Membrane<\/strong>: Budget-friendly, silent, soft keystrokes (Harburfine Wireless Silent Keyboard). Suits casual users or those on a tight budget (students, part-time remote workers).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Mouse Sensor Technologies<\/strong>:\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Optical Sensors<\/strong>: 16,000+ DPI, accurate on most surfaces (desks, notebooks, even soft fabrics) \u2013 Logitech MX Master 2S is a standout for everyday use.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Laser Sensors<\/strong>: Works on glass\/reflective surfaces, higher precision for designers editing detailed graphics or video.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Trackballs<\/strong>: Ergonomic alternative (Kensington Expert Mouse) that reduces wrist movement \u2013 great for users prone to strain.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>2026 Innovations<\/strong>: Magnetic keycap attachment (Keychron Q5 Max) for easy cleaning\/customization (no more stuck crumbs), AI-powered adaptive DPI (gaming mice) that adjusts cursor speed based on your workflow (e.g., faster for scrolling, slower for editing).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>3. Ergonomic Design: Comfort for Long Hours \ud83e\ude91\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Keyboard Ergonomics<\/strong>:\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Wrist Rests: Detachable magnetic wrist rests (Trueque CK24) and 3-7\u00b0 tilt angles reduce pressure on wrists during extended typing sessions.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Split Layouts: Separated key clusters (Microsoft Sculpt Ergonomic) align with natural hand position \u2013 ideal for users with wrist pain or RSI risk.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Compact Sizes: 75-96% layouts (Keychron V5 Max) save desk space (critical for small home offices\/cafe tables) without sacrificing essential keys (arrow keys, function row).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Mouse Ergonomics<\/strong>:\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Contoured Grips: Thumb rests and curved bodies (Logitech MX Master 2S) support both palm and fingertip grips \u2013 comfortable for all-day use.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Vertical Designs: Reduces forearm rotation (Anker Vertical Ergonomic Mouse) to prevent repetitive strain injuries (RSI) \u2013 a must for designers or programmers working 10+ hours.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Weight Adjustment: Removable weights (gaming models) let you customize feel \u2013 lighter for travel, heavier for precise editing.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Certifications<\/strong>: T\u00dcV Rheinland ergonomic certification ensures compliance with health standards, so you can trust the design prioritizes long-term comfort.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>4. Power Solutions: Long-Lasting &amp; Convenient \u26a1\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Battery Technologies<\/strong>:\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Rechargeable Li-Po Batteries: 300-500mAh capacity delivers 1-6 months of use (Logitech MX Keys S: 3 months on a single charge) \u2013 no more buying disposable batteries.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Replaceable AA\/AAA: 6-12 months lifespan (Omoton 2.4G: 6 months with 2 AAA batteries) \u2013 ideal for travelers who don\u2019t want to carry chargers.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Charging Features<\/strong>:\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>USB-C Fast Charging: 15-minute charge = 3 days of use (Keychron Q5 Max) \u2013 perfect for last-minute trips or forgotten chargers.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Auto-Sleep Mode: Powers down after 5-10 minutes of inactivity to conserve battery (Trueque CK24) \u2013 no need to manually turn off devices.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Wireless Charging: Qi-compatible pads (premium models) eliminate cable clutter \u2013 great for minimalist home offices.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>5. Smart Features: Beyond Basic Input \ud83e\udde0\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Customization<\/strong>:\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Programmable Keys: 4-12 assignable buttons (Logitech MX Master 2S) for macros and shortcuts (e.g., one-click Zoom mute, copy\/paste across devices) \u2013 saves time for repetitive tasks.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Software Integration: Logi Options+, Keychron Configurator enable key remapping and RGB control \u2013 lets you tailor the device to your workflow (e.g., reassign media keys for design software).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Enhanced Functionality<\/strong>:\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Backlighting: RGB (Trueque KM42 Pro) or white LED (Protoarc KM100) with adjustable brightness for low-light environments (night owls, dim cafes).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Cross-Device Sync: Clipboard sharing (Logitech Flow) and 1-touch device switching between Windows\/Mac\/iOS\/Android \u2013 seamless for users working across multiple gadgets.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Quiet Operation: Silent switches (Harburfine Keyboard) and rubberized mouse clicks for shared workspaces (e.g., living rooms with family, co-working spaces).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>II. Define Your Primary Use Case\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Travelers<\/strong>: Prioritize portability (\u2264400g total), compact size (75-80% keyboard layout), and long battery life (\u22653 months) \u2013 avoid heavy, full-size models.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Home Office Workers<\/strong>: Focus on ergonomics (wrist rests, contoured mouse), backlighting (for evening work), and multi-device support (if using multiple gadgets).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Budget Users<\/strong>: Opt for membrane keyboards or basic mechanical models ($25-$50) with replaceable batteries (saves long-term costs).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Creative Pros<\/strong>: Seek mechanical switches (tactile\/linear), programmable keys (for shortcuts), and high-DPI mouse sensors (\u226510,000 DPI) for precise editing.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>2. Choose the Right Connectivity\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Multi-Device Users<\/strong>: Bluetooth 5.4 (supports 3+ devices) or dual-mode (Bluetooth + 2.4GHz) for flexible switching between gadgets.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Gamers\/Editors<\/strong>: 2.4GHz (1ms latency) for lag-free performance during real-time work (e.g., video editing, gaming breaks).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>USB-Port Constrained Laptops<\/strong>: Bluetooth-only to save ports (critical for MacBook Air, ultra-slim Windows laptops).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>3. Set a Realistic Budget\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>$25-$50<\/strong>: Entry-level (Tecknet, Arteck) \u2013 great for casual users, students, and part-time remote workers.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>$50-$150<\/strong>: Mid-range (Trueque, Protoarc) \u2013 ideal for professionals seeking ergonomics, style, and basic customization.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>$150+<\/strong>: Premium (Logitech MX Series, Keychron Q5 Max) \u2013 best for power users, full-time remote workers, and creative professionals needing top-tier performance.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>4. Must-Have Features\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>All Users<\/strong>: Durable build (spill-resistant, sturdy frame), compatibility with your devices (Windows\/macOS\/iOS\/Android), and reliable connectivity (no frequent disconnections).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Travelers<\/strong>: Lightweight design, auto-sleep mode, and compact form factor (fits in laptop sleeves).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Home Office Workers<\/strong>: Ergonomic wrist support, backlighting, and multi-device pairing.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Creatives<\/strong>: Mechanical switches, programmable keys, and high-DPI mouse sensors (\u226510,000 DPI).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>5. Avoid Common Mistakes\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Ignoring Ergonomics<\/strong>: Skimping on wrist support or contoured design can lead to RSI \u2013 prioritize tilt angles, wrist rests, or vertical mice for long hours.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Sacrificing Connectivity<\/strong>: Ensure the combo works with your devices (e.g., macOS-optimized keys for Apple users, Bluetooth for USB-limited laptops).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Overlooking Battery Life<\/strong>: Rechargeable models save money long-term, but replaceable batteries are better for travel (no need to carry chargers).\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Neglecting Size<\/strong>: A full-size keyboard may offer more keys but becomes cumbersome to carry \u2013 choose 75-96% layouts for a balance of functionality and portability.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li><strong>Forgetting Accessories<\/strong>: Budget for a carrying case (travelers), wrist pad (home office), or laptop stand (all users) to enhance comfort and usability.\u200b<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Conclusion\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>2026\u2019s wireless keyboards and mice have evolved from basic peripherals to essential remote work tools, blending portability, ergonomics, and smart functionality to fit every lifestyle. <strong>Logitech MX Keys S + MX Master 2S<\/strong> dominates for premium productivity, <strong>Trueque CK24<\/strong> excels for stylish, comfortable home offices, and <strong>Tecknet Combo<\/strong> leads for budget-conscious users \u2013 while <strong>Keychron K3 Max<\/strong> caters to on-the-go professionals.\u200b<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The key to choosing wisely lies in aligning connectivity, ergonomics, and features with your daily routine: travelers benefit from ultra-lightweight compact models; home office workers need comfort and multi-device support; and creatives prioritize mechanical precision.
